Job Overview
We are seeking a reliable and professional HGV Driver (Class 1) to join our growing logistics team. This role focuses on safe and efficient middle-mile transportation, ensuring goods are delivered on time while maintaining the highest standards of professionalism and customer service. Drivers will benefit from modern, well-maintained vehicles and consistent, year-round work without the need for loading or unloading.

Key Responsibilities

  • Safely operate Class 1 HGV vehicles for scheduled routes
  • Deliver freight to designated locations on time and in excellent condition
  • Provide courteous and professional customer service at all times
  • Collaborate with the transport team to ensure smooth operations
  • Follow all road safety regulations and company policies
  • Conduct routine vehicle checks and report any maintenance needs

Requirements

  • Valid C+E (Class 1) driving license with no more than six penalty points (no DD or DR endorsements)
  • Driver CPC card (valid and in good standing)
  • Eligibility to work in the UK
  • Proficiency in English for safety and communication purposes
  • Ability to pass a background check and drug & alcohol screening
  • Minimum of 12 months’ recent driving experience

Preferred Qualifications

  • Strong record of safe driving
  • Positive attitude and willingness to contribute to a team environment
  • Flexible approach to working hours and overtime
